Special approval rules

Generally

Exceptions to the basic rules governing the right to approve invoices in the invoice application are administered under the Approval rules - Special approval rules menu.

The function is based on the fact that approval-controlling rules can be created which are completely independent of the basic rules under the menu option Approval rules.

Special approval rules are thus not governed by the basic approval-controlling coding dimension(s), but rules can be created completely freely on all dimensions of the coding string.


The functions under the Approval rules menu item Special approval rules are only used to create the rules that will apply as an exception to the regular regulations.

The special approval rules can be used as a supplement to the ordinary approval rules for eg. allocate a person, who normally has a relatively low approval amount at a cost center in accordance with ordinary regulations, a higher approval amount at a given combination of e.g. account and cost center.

The special approval rules can be used to give roles both higher and lower approval rights for a given coding combination.


Create a new Special approval rule

To create a new special approval rule, click the New button at the top of the page and the following forms will appear:

The form shows the entire coding string which in the example above contains account and project.


To create a new special approval rule, the values for the current coding dimensions are entered either by directly entering them in the respective fields or by searching them via the button to the right of the field.


Then state:

FieldDescription
Date fromFrom what date will the rule apply
Date toTo what date will the rule apply
AmountWhich amount limit applies to the rule.
ActiveIf the rule is activated or not

Once the rule is defined, roles are selected for the rule by selecting from the Selectable Roles list and adding them to the Selected Roles list.

Save the rule by clicking the Save button, the new rule will then appear in the list of special approval rules.


View/edit/delete Special approval rules

View all existing special approval rules in a company by selecting the company at the top of the page and then clicking the View button

  • To change an existing rule, click it in the list, change the desired values, and click the Save button.
  • Delete an existing special approval rule by clicking it in the list. Then click the Delete button.


Edit permissions on special approval rules

To add approval permissions on special approval rules, the Access rights... button is used.


Click on it and this form will open:

To assign a role to access rights on existing special approval rules, select one or more rules in the list, select the option Assign access rights for selected roles on selected special approval rules, and select the role (s) that will have access to the rule by selecting it in the Selectable Roles list. and click the > button and then Add.


To remove the access rights of a role on existing special approval rules, select one or more rules in the list and select Delete access rights for selected roles on selected special approval rules. Move the roles that should still have access to the rule from the Selected Roles box by selecting it and clicking the < button. When you only have the roles to be removed from the rule in the Selected Roles box, click the Delete button.


Connect the Special approval rule to users via the role form

Assignment of approval rights according to a special approval rule can also be done via the menu Organisation-Roles.

Open the role, select the company, and then select the tab Special approval rules.

The list of Selectable special approval rules lists the rules for which the current role does not have approval privileges.

The list of Selected special approval rules lists the rules on which the current role has approval privileges.

Add/remove special approval rules for the role by clicking the <and> buttons.

Save the changes with the Save button.
